About SAFT Safety Insurance Group Inc.

Safety Insurance Group Inc is a provider of private passenger automobile, commercial automobile, and homeowners insurance in Massachusetts. The company also offers property and casualty insurance products, including commercial automobiles, homeowners, dwelling fire, umbrella, and business owner policies. The company operates in the business segment of Property and casualty insurance operations.

About EIG Employers Holdings Inc

Employers Holdings Inc is a provider of workers' compensation insurance and services focused on small and mid-sized businesses engaged in low-to-medium hazard industries. Its customers are employers, and the insurance premiums that those employers pay to account for company revenue. Substantially all of the remaining revenue is generated through investments. The company operates exclusively in the United States, and it generates more than half of its business in California. By industry, the company has exposure to restaurants, which account for roughly a fourth of the total premiums the company earns. It operates as a single reportable segment, Insurance Operations through its wholly owned subsidiaries.
